Testing Software Product Lines Using Incremental Test Generation
We present a novel specification-based approach for generating tests for products in a software product line. Given properties of features as first-order logic formulas, our approach uses SAT-based analysis to automatically generate test inputs for each product in a product line. To ensure soundness of generation, we introduce an automatic technique for mapping a formula that specifies a feature into a transformation that defines incremental refinement of test suites. Our experimental results using different data structure product lines show that incremental approach can provide an order of magnitude speed-up over conventional techniques.
